139:. He received his first artistic inspiration while picking cotton and helping his grandfather tend the land. There, "he observed firsthand the order and harmony that exists within nature." He had no formal schooling until moving to Detroit at age 10, where he found that "everything was on the move and it hasn’t slowed down yet." in 2017 he observed, "I learned something not being in school — because life is school . . .I learn something every time I move. Every time I go around a corner, something new is revealed to me.”

McGee suffered a stroke in 2011, which impacted his ability to produce art. He died on
February 4, 2021, at his home in
